We continue to focus on building a growth mindset in our students. One way that parents can really help their children develop a growth mindset is by carefully choosing the words that are used when they give praise. Every word parents say and action they perform sends a message to their children. These words and actions tell children how to think about themselves. Parents should always praise their child’s effort instead of praising their accomplishments. The following table includes some examples. Do Not Say Do Say You are really athletic! You really work hard and pay attention when you are on that field! You are so smart! You work so hard in school and it shows! Your drawing is wonderful; you I can see you have been practicing your are my little artist! drawing; what a great improvement! You are a great athlete. You Keep practicing, and you will see great could be the next Pele! results! You always get good grades; When you put forth effort, it really shows that makes me happy. in your grades. You should be so proud of yourself. We are proud of you! So the next time you are ready to praise your child, stop and think about how to use that opportunity to praise his or her effort instead of accomplishments. Snowy Weather and the Playground If there is snow on the ground, these are the guidelines we will be using at Indian Creek for the playground: 1. Children without snow boots (boots that are not worn all day long) will be asked to play on the shoveled areas of the playground only. 2. Children with snow boots will be allowed to walk in the snowy areas. 3. Children with snow boots, snow pants/snow suits, and mittens/gloves will be allowed to play in the snow. It is also a good idea to send hat/hood, ear band or earmuffs, and mittens/gloves as well. Since we all know the weather in Iowa changes quickly, it would be helpful if you could send these things with your child daily (a plastic grocery bag would be a great carryall bag). This way we all are sure to enjoy the snowy days on the playground without becoming wet and cold. Please label each item with your child’s name. Our health office is no longer loaning winter wear for students to use at recess. Thanks so much for your help!!!! Breakfast Breakfast begins at 7:35.
